// RETENTION_SWEEP_DAYS controls how long Drossfield keeps raw event rows
// before the sweeper hard-deletes them. Legal signed off on 90; don't
// lower it without a new review, and don't raise it — storage isn't the
// issue, exposure is. The sweeper logs every purge batch. The last
// verified sweep ran under the build token below.

pipeline stamp: htk31_3c6b63a1fd55b8745625d3b6ce9c5fc

**14:22** — Support tickets spiked for the Pictora gallery app: devices slowing after ~20 minutes of browsing. On-call traced it to the thumbnail cache in the Ferncliff image service, which retained decoded bitmaps after eviction, growing heap steadily. A hotfix disabling the decoded-layer cache was rolled to the Westmoor fleet at 14:50. Support should advise users to update; older builds will keep leaking. The patched build's trace token is recorded below.

build token for tawif-bahip: htk31_68bba16e1afabfef4ecc69408c06f16

**Checklist item 7 — EXIF scrub verification (PixWipe)**

Before tagging the release, run the Lumenfold scrub suite against the sample gallery and confirm zero GPS or serial fields survive in output images. New folks: a single retained field blocks the release, no exceptions. Record the passing run by pasting its build token directly under this item.

session token of kahag-bawip = htk6_729d08